#704220 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#704220 is composed of 43.9% red, 25.9%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 71.4%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 25.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#704220 color hex could be obtained by blending #e08440 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#704220 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

#704220 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#704220 has RGB values of R:112, G:66,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.71,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7356960.

Shades and Tints of #704220

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050301 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f5 is the lightest one.
